We are thrilled to announce our continued support for Butternut Box as a co-lead in their £15m Series B, alongside new investors Five Seasons with participation from Passion Capital and Literacy Capital. When we last wrote about Butternut Box a year ago we announced that we were leading the £5m Series A to back Kevin and Dave, explaining our reasons for doing so. So a year on, how have they done?

Our belief was that Butternut Box’s offering matches perfectly with our thesis of what drives successful DTC brands, where a premium service must have a strong brand and emotional hook, and as a subscription service, it addressed a recurring need rather than a want. Furthermore, we stated that the humanisation of pets leads to premiumisation and digitisation as the two leading market trends. Fast forward to today, they’ve served over 8 million meals, grown 8x in the last year alone, with customer satisfaction at 9.8 on Trustpilot. And they’ve shown 2this is not just a service for urbanites, 55% of their customer base is well distributed outside of London with that number growing daily.

While their traction has been great, their continued passion for their mission is what has most impressed us and it permeates throughout the entire company, from the employees, all the way through to the customers and community. This was one of the key reasons for our decision to invest last year, something we emphasised strongly in our last post. Since they launched the company, 3 years ago, they have had the lowest employee turnover out of any of the companies we at White Star Capital have been involved with. Very few companies can make this claim — Butternut Box is truly a great place to work. A look at their LinkedIn or Instagram offers insight into their culture, as well as to how engaged the Butternut Box community is. This Butternut Community is growing exponentially, and this is the holy grail for any DTC brand.
